Nj Museum Ties George Washington Bridge To Its Steely Past

Now, eight decades and billions of crossings since the bridge was completed in 1931, the original suspender ropes are being replaced for the first time, under a $1 billion overhaul of the bridge by the Port Authority of New York and New Jersey.
